What is the Preachers Outline and Sermon Bible (POSB)?
The Preachers Outline and Sermon Bible (POSB) is a comprehensive commentary set designed to assist preachers and teachers in preparing and delivering impactful sermons․ It is a resource that goes beyond traditional commentaries, providing a wealth of information and tools to help ministers effectively communicate God’s Word․ The POSB includes detailed verse-by-verse outlines, insightful commentary, and relevant historical background for every passage in the Bible․
At its core, the POSB is a practical, biblical commentary that aims to equip preachers with the knowledge and resources they need to preach and teach the gospel effectively․ It synthesizes the best of over 200 scholarly works, including renowned authors like Matthew Henry, John MacArthur, and Charles Spurgeon, offering a rich and diverse perspective on biblical interpretation․ The POSB’s systematic approach to outlining and commentary makes it a valuable tool for both expository and topical preaching․

Key Features of the POSB
The Preachers Outline and Sermon Bible (POSB) is renowned for its comprehensive features that make it a valuable resource for preachers and teachers․ Here are some of the key aspects that set it apart⁚
- Verse-by-Verse Outlines⁚ The POSB provides detailed outlines for every passage in the Bible, breaking down the text into its key points and themes․ This feature helps preachers understand the structure and flow of each passage, making it easier to develop effective sermon outlines․
- Comprehensive Commentary⁚ The POSB includes insightful commentary that draws upon a wide range of scholarly sources․ This commentary provides historical context, theological insights, and practical applications, enriching the preacher’s understanding of the text․
- Sermon Manuscript Templates⁚ The POSB offers sermon manuscript templates that help preachers organize their thoughts and present their sermons in a clear and engaging manner․ These templates provide a structured framework for developing introductions, main points, illustrations, and conclusions․
- Sermon Illustrations⁚ The POSB includes a collection of sermon illustrations, stories, and anecdotes that can be used to enhance the preacher’s message and make it more relatable to the audience․ These illustrations help to bring the Bible to life and make it more meaningful for listeners․
- Cross-References⁚ The POSB provides extensive cross-references, connecting different passages of Scripture and highlighting related themes․ This feature helps preachers see the interconnectedness of the Bible and develop a deeper understanding of its message․
These key features, combined with the POSB’s comprehensive coverage of the entire Bible, make it a powerful tool for preachers who are seeking to deliver impactful and biblically sound sermons․

Availability and Formats
The Preachers Outline and Sermon Bible (POSB), a comprehensive resource for preachers and teachers, is widely available in various formats, catering to the needs of different users․ The POSB is published by Leadership Ministries Worldwide and is available in both print and digital formats, offering flexibility and convenience for those seeking to access its rich content․
The print edition of the POSB typically comes in individual volumes, each covering a specific book of the Bible․ This format allows users to purchase only the volumes they need, making it a cost-effective option for those who may not require the entire set․ The POSB is also available as a complete set, offering a comprehensive resource for all of Scripture․
In recent years, the POSB has become increasingly accessible in digital formats, including downloadable PDFs and electronic versions compatible with popular Bible study software programs․ These digital formats offer several advantages, such as portability, searchability, and the ability to highlight and annotate verses․ The POSB’s availability in both print and digital formats ensures that preachers and teachers have a variety of options to choose from, allowing them to access this invaluable resource in a way that best suits their preferences and needs․
